Gianluigi Buffon to West Ham: Hammers mention of Juve goalkeeper in Champions League final tweet sparks fervent speculation

West Ham United sent out an odd tweet before the start of tonight's Champions League final when asking who will win out of Juventus and Barcelona.

There were two former Hammers playing in the final, Javier Mascherano for Barcelona and Carlos Tevez for Juventus but in the tweet, sent from the club's official account (below), they also mentioned Juve's veteran goalkeeper Gianluigi Buffon.

Cue much speculation on social media that the Hammers will pull off the transfer coup of the summer and sign the 37-year-old Italian legend.

One Twitter user simply joked: "Forgot Buffon used to play for West Ham", while another found a quote from Buffon about the Hammers, in which he said: "'I wanted to play for West Ham because of their supporters, they follow the Hammers with an extraordinary energy.''

Away from the commotion, it appears that the tweet was sent because of Buffon's apparent love for West Ham. In his book he said that they were one of five teams he would love to play for.

In the match, Luis Suarez scored midway through the second half before Neymar added a third deep into injury-time to give Barcelona a 3-1 victory in the Champions League final against Juventus in Berlin and secure an incredible treble.
